By Jessica Dye ( June 2, 2009, 12:00 AM EDT) -- A putative class of thousands of investors who purchased auction rate securities has dropped a suit against the Royal Bank of Canada, after agreeing to allow RBC to compensate them for losses on illiquid ARS investments as part of the bank's October 2008 settlement with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ission....
